Trina fruit soda

ownerSuntory Beverage & Food Spain (Japan)
originSpain
manufacturedSpain

TriNa is a historic Spanish soft drink brand, originally known as Trinaranjus. It was created in 1934 by Dr. Agustín Trigo Mezquita in Valencia, Spain. The brand is famous for being one of the first fruit-flavored sodas without carbonation, positioning itself as a healthier alternative to fizzy drinks.

Over the decades, the brand's ownership has transitioned through several major beverage companies. After being part of the Cadbury Schweppes portfolio, it was eventually acquired by the Suntory Group. Today, it is managed under the Suntory Beverage & Food Europe division, with primary production and manufacturing centered in Spain to serve the Iberian market.
